Double Glazing Leak Repair: A Comprehensive Guide
Double glazing is frequently promoted as an energy-efficient solution for windows and doors. It consists of two panes of glass separated by a spacer, which creates a barrier that helps insulate a home. Nevertheless, regardless of its lots of benefits, double-glazed windows can establish leakages with time. This article acts as a comprehensive guide to understanding double glazing leakages, their causes, signs of a leak, and how to repair or resolve these concerns.

Reasons For Double Glazing Leaks
Double glazing leaks can develop from a variety of aspects ranging from product wear and tear to bad installation. Understanding these causes can help house owners prevent and attend to leaks.
Common Causes of Double Glazing Leaks:Seal Failure: The most typical cause, typically due to age and exposure to the elements. Poor Installation: Incorrect fitting of the windows can result in gaps and vulnerabilities.Impact Damage: Physical damage from storms, hail, or unexpected effects can jeopardize window stability.Thermal Expansion and Contraction: Changes in temperature can cause the frame and glass to broaden and agreement, causing leaks.Condensation Build-Up: Excess moisture can infiltrate seals, causing leakages in time.Indications of Double Glazing Leaks
Determining leaks in double glazing is essential for prompt repairs. House owners must listen to the following signs:
Condensation between Panels: This suggests that the seal has actually failed.Drafts: Feeling drafts around the window frame signifies a compromised seal.Water Stains: Discoloration on the window frame or neighboring surface areas suggests moisture invasion.Fogging or Mistiness: Cloudy or foggy glass indicates that moisture has gone into the double-glazed unit.Identifying the Problem
Before undertaking repairs, it is vital to diagnose the problem efficiently. Homeowners can follow these actions:
Inspect the windows for visible damage or spaces.Inspect for indications of moisture or condensation inside the panes.Test the window's seal by running a damp cloth around the edges to check for drafts.Talk to a professional if not sure or if the damage appears substantial.Repairing Double Glazing Leaks
Repairing a double-glazing leak usually hinges on the cause and the degree of the damage. Below are numerous techniques for addressing leakages varying from basic repairs to professional interventions.
Do it yourself Solutions
Resealing: If the issue lies with a stopping working seal, utilizing a suitable exterior sealant can help remedy the situation.
Get rid of excess old sealant.Clean the area thoroughly.Use a new bead of sealant and smooth it down.
Drainage Improvements: Adding drainage holes to old frames can alleviate moisture issues and avoid additional leakages.

Weather Stripping: Installing weather condition stripping around the window frame can assist close spaces where drafts go into, supplying momentary relief.
Professional Solutions
Glass Replacement: If the glass panels are harmed, replacement is typically essential. Specialists will eliminate the broken system and install a brand-new Double glazing leak repair-glazed panel.

System Replacement: If the structure is especially jeopardized, it might be smart to change the entire system.

Seal Replacement: Skilled technicians can carefully open sealed units and change the internal seal if necessary.
